小白五一期间个人建站

  1. 先说说我为什么要建站吧。前几天在网上看到了一个博客平台wordpress,但是这个平台却是PHP版的,于是作为java实习生的我怎么可能允许有PHP版却没有Java版博客平台的事情。于是在网上搜索Java版的博客平台,果然,还真有Java版的博客平台Jpress。官网一直宣传是wordpress的Java替代版,现在才发展到0.5版本,相比wordpress还有一段路要走。模板、插件什么的资源还很少,但是好在比较容易搭建,也算是不输PHP一筹。

  2. 正好在五一期间没事可做,于是呢,就脑子一热,干脆自己也做一个个人博客,就用jpress做博客平台。然后买服务器,买域名,等一切都准备好之后,我才发现,说起来容易,做起来可是一点都不容易。光在服务器上安装jdk、tomcat、mysql(linux环境下)就花费了不少的经历。虽然之前也学过linux,但是好久不用之后,连最基本的命令都忘了。命令忘了没关系,重新开始一步一步来。然后翻教程,查博客。jdk,tomcat都安装上了,但是mysql安装一直出现问题,一遍,两遍,我就不信我连mysql都安装不上,靠着不服输的性格,终于再试了几遍之后成功启动,于是登录mysql,show databases;create database jpress;问题一步一步攻破。服务器这边已经准备就绪。

  3. 然后就直接把项目放在tomcat运行起来了,输入120.25.156.126:8080/jpress成功访问,但是问题又来了,为什么人家的直接输入IP就行,不用输入端口号,更不用输入项目名就可以直接访问项目。又是一阵百度。原来只需要把端口号改成80就不需要在访问的时候输端口号了。很好,现在就差怎样去掉项目名了,一通查阅,原来只需要把tomcat目录中webapps下的ROOT目录删除,然后把项目名改成ROOT就可以了。打开浏览器输入120.25.156.126,成功访问!!

  4. 哈哈,马上就要大功告成啦!开心开心,买个雪糕庆祝一下!!!

  5. 吃完雪糕,继续的我霸业,既然现在输入IP已经可以正常访问网站,那么现在只需要把域名解析一下就OK了,打开控制台,找到域名管理选项,解析。然后松了口气,这下就没问题了吧。试了一下www.silencewen.me,哎呦,不错哦!完美!

  6. 虽然可以网站正常访问,仅仅只能访问怎么能行,百度我的域名根本查不到啊。这我怎么忍的了,于是登录百度站长,准备收录我的博客网站。又一波悲催开始,百度站长收录还需要验证,又是一阵手忙脚乱。虽然验证是通过了,但是这时候输入域名却访问不了网站了。大写的懵逼,怎么回事,百度收录之后怎么反而访问不了了呢?崩溃啊,赶紧查资料。………哦原来是域名没有进行备案,网站被封了。但是直接输入IP还是可以访问的,无奈只好继续百度怎么备案网站。又是一阵忙活,终于备案信息提交上去。接下来只有静静的等待备案通过了。通过后就能正常访问博客了,哈哈!

  7. 自此,美好的五一假期也仅剩一个下午了,不能浪费了。又打开电脑看了两部电影《127小时》、《活埋》。完美的结束了我的假期。

    • 个人建站注意事项
      1.建站所需原料:服务器、域名、可正常使用的项目。
      2.如果想省去服务器备案的步骤,请一定不要购买大陆的服务器,选 择香港,台湾都行,就是不要买大陆的,否则你会后悔的。
      3.关于通过域名访问怎样去掉端口号与项目名的问题。
      4.关于服务器与域名绑定的问题。

以上只是一个Java实习生对于建站的好奇而去尝试建站的,如果有哪些地方错误的,还请各位赐教!谢谢!!!
关于怎样连接云服务器,以及怎样在linux下安装jdk、tomcat、以及mysql,还有关于建站的一些事情我会在后续的博客中提及。

你可能感兴趣的:(java,Jpress,博客,域名,服务器)